Serif Normal Sogup 6 is a regular weight, normal width, very high cont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

A high-contrast italic serif with thin hairlines and pronounced thick–thin modulation, giving a crisp, engraved feel. Serifs are delicate and sharp, with tapered, calligraphic entry and exit strokes and frequent teardrop/ball-like terminals in the lowercase. The italic construction shows lively cursive influence: angled stress, slightly flowing joins, and energetic diagonals, especially in letters like v/w/x/y. Uppercase forms are narrow and poised with controlled flare and pointed apexes, while lowercase counters stay relatively compact, supporting a bright, sparkling texture in text.

Well suited to magazine and editorial typography, pull quotes, and elegant headlines where contrast and italic flourish can carry tone. It can also serve for book titling and refined branding applications, particularly when set at sizes that preserve the delicate hairlines and terminals.

The overall tone is polished and cultivated, projecting a sense of tradition and luxury without becoming ornate. Its steep contrast and brisk italic movement create a dramatic, stylish voice suited to sophisticated, literary, or fashion-leaning settings.

The design appears intended to deliver a classic, high-fashion italic serif voice with strong contrast and a calligraphic cadence. It prioritizes elegance and expressive movement, aiming for a refined, attention-getting texture in display and editorial contexts.

Numerals follow the same high-contrast logic with slender hairlines and curved forms, reading as display-leaning rather than utilitarian. In running text the rhythm is lively and somewhat dark due to the weight concentrated in stems, while the thin linking strokes preserve air and sparkle; spacing appears designed for headline and larger text where the hairlines can remain intact.
